Do guys have to pee after they come?

For males, peeing after sex is less important. This is because males have a longer urethra. As a result, bacteria from the genital area is less likely to reach the bladder. Although there is no solid evidence to confirm that peeing after sex can prevent UTIs, there is no harm in following this practice.

What is double voiding technique?

Double voiding is a technique that may assist the bladder to empty more effectively when urine is left in the bladder. It involves passing urine more than once each time that you go to the toilet.

Why does my pee go backwards?

Vesicoureteral reflux (VUR) is when pee moves backward from the bladder to the kidneys. Normally, pee flows from the kidneys down to the bladder. Kids with mild cases of VUR often don’t need treatment. Those with more serious symptoms might need to take antibiotics to prevent infection.
